Neuro-Rehabilitation in Physiotherapy: Reclaiming Hope Through Movement

Neurological disorders can dramatically affect an individual's capacity for movement, speech, and independence. Whether the result of stroke, spinal cord injury, or degenerative illness, such disorders demand a focused means of rehabilitation. Neuro-rehabilitation through physiotherapy is critical in assisting individuals to regain mobility, enhance quality of life, and achieve maximum independence.

What Is Neuro-Rehabilitation?

Neuro-rehabilitation is a specialist branch of physiotherapy dealing with the restoration of function and maximizing recovery in persons with nervous system disorders. It manages impairment in movement, strength, coordination, balance, and posture due to neurological damage or disease.

It is holistic, patient-centered care incorporating physical treatment, education, emotional support, and long-term management strategies.

Conditions Treated Using Specialized Neuro-Rehabilitation

Neuro-physiotherapists manage a variety of conditions, including:

  • Stroke (Cerebrovascular Accident)
  • Spinal Cord Injuries
  • Traumatic Brain Injuries (TBI)
  • Parkinson's Disease
  • Multiple Sclerosis (MS)
  • Cerebral Palsy
  • Guillain-Barré Syndrome
  • Neuropathy and Motor Neuron Diseases
  • Balance and coordination disorders

Objectives of Neuro-Physiotherapy

  • Restore independence and physical function
  • Improve muscle tone, flexibility, and strength
  • Increase balance and coordination
  • Correct posture and mobility
  • Prevent complications such as joint stiffness and wasting of muscles
  • Educate patients and caregivers for home care
  • Increase confidence, motivation, and mental well-being

Main Approaches and Techniques Utilized

  1. Functional Movement Training
    • Task-specific movements such as walking, reaching, standing, and transfers.
    • Encourages the use of the affected limbs to re-train the brain (neuroplasticity).
  2. Gait Training and Walking Re-education
    • Assistive device use (walkers, canes), parallel bars, or body-weight support treadmill.
  3. Balance and Coordination Therapy
    • Exercises to enhance stability and minimize risk for falling using proprioceptive training.
  4. Stretching and Strengthening Exercises
    • Helps control spasticity, prevents contractures, and enhances overall function.
  5. Constraint-Induced Movement Therapy (CIMT)
    • Promotes the use of a weaker limb by limiting the stronger one.
  6. Neurodevelopmental Techniques (NDT/Bobath Approach)
    • Hands-on interventions to normalize movement patterns and posture control.
  7. Electrical Stimulation and EMG Biofeedback
    • Weak muscles are stimulated or retrained motor control assisted.
  8. Mirror Therapy and Virtual Reality
    • Augments visual feedback to stimulate brain activation and enhance motor skills.

Advantages of Neuro-Rehabilitation

  • Speeds up recovery following neurological injury
  • Improves mobility, balance, and posture
  • Decreases muscle spasticity and pain
  • Restores autonomy in daily living
  • Improves emotional status and self-esteem
  • Decreases need for long-term care or hospitalization

Caregivers and Family Role

Caregiver training is a critical element of neuro-rehabilitation. Physiotherapists instruct families regarding:

  • Safe transfer and mobility assistance
  • Exercise programs at home
  • Proper positioning and utilization of assistive equipment
  • Promoting independence and confidence
